Share via


JobOutput Osztály

A JobOutput összes tulajdonságát ismerteti.

Valószínűleg az alosztályokat szeretné használni, és nem közvetlenül ezt az osztályt. Ismert alosztályok: JobOutputAsset

A változókat csak a kiszolgáló tölti ki, és a rendszer figyelmen kívül hagyja a kérés küldésekor.

Az Azure-ba való küldéshez minden szükséges paramétert fel kell tölteni.

Öröklődés
azure.mgmt.media._serialization.Model
JobOutput

Konstruktor

JobOutput(*, preset_override: _models.Preset | None = None, label: str | None = None, **kwargs)

Csak kulcsszavas paraméterek

Name Description
preset_override

A megfelelő átalakító kimenetben lévő készlet felülbírálásához használt készlet.

label
str

Egy JobOutputhoz rendelt címke, amely segít egyedileg azonosítani. Ez akkor hasznos, ha az átalakítás több TransformOutputot is biztosít, amely szerint a feladat több JobOutputot is biztosít. Ilyen esetekben a feladat elküldésekor két vagy több JobOutputs elemet fog hozzáadni, ugyanabban a sorrendben, mint a TransformOutputs az Átalakításban. Ezt követően, amikor lekéri a feladatot eseményeken vagy GET-kérésen keresztül, a címkével egyszerűen azonosíthatja a JobOutputot. Ha nincs megadva címke, a rendszer a {presetName}_{outputIndex} alapértelmezett értékét használja, ahol az előre beállított név a megfelelő TransformOutputban lévő készlet neve, a kimeneti index pedig a feladaton belüli jobOutput relatív indexe. Vegye figyelembe, hogy ez az index megegyezik a megfelelő TransformOutput relatív indexével az átalakításon belül.

Változók

Name Description
odata_type
str

A származtatott típusok diszkriminatív. Kötelező.

error

Ha a JobOutput Hiba állapotban van, a hiba részleteit tartalmazza.

preset_override

A megfelelő átalakító kimenetben lévő készlet felülbírálásához használt készlet.

state
str vagy JobState

A JobOutput állapotát ismerteti. Ismert értékek: "Canceled", "Canceling", "Error", "Finished", "Processing", "Queued" és "Scheduled".

progress
int

Ha a JobOutput feldolgozási állapotban van, az tartalmazza a feladat befejezési százalékát. Az érték egy becslés, és nem a feladatok befejezési idejének előrejelzésére szolgál. Annak megállapításához, hogy a JobOutput befejeződött-e, használja az Állapot tulajdonságot.

label
str

Egy JobOutputhoz rendelt címke, amely segít egyedileg azonosítani. Ez akkor hasznos, ha az átalakítás több TransformOutputot is biztosít, amely szerint a feladat több JobOutputot is biztosít. Ilyen esetekben a feladat elküldésekor két vagy több JobOutputs elemet fog hozzáadni, ugyanabban a sorrendben, mint a TransformOutputs az Átalakításban. Ezt követően, amikor lekéri a feladatot eseményeken vagy GET-kérésen keresztül, a címkével egyszerűen azonosíthatja a JobOutputot. Ha nincs megadva címke, a rendszer a {presetName}_{outputIndex} alapértelmezett értékét használja, ahol az előre beállított név a megfelelő TransformOutputban lévő készlet neve, a kimeneti index pedig a feladaton belüli jobOutput relatív indexe. Vegye figyelembe, hogy ez az index megegyezik a megfelelő TransformOutput relatív indexével az átalakításon belül.

start_time

A feladatkimenet feldolgozásának UTC-dátuma és időpontja.

end_time

A feladatkimenet feldolgozásának UTC-dátuma és időpontja.